Because of significantly increasing costs of credit card processing (over $8000 for April and May) we have instituted a $2.50 processing fee for Credit Card ONLY use. Debit Cards are OK, NO FEE! This was preferable to raising all prices and offering cash or debit discounts to the majority of our transactions or eliminating Credit Cards altogether.

Debit cards cost me $.06 cents per transaction on average whether you spend $1 or $1000. Checks are the same cost.

Credit cards cost me $.85 to $1.05 swipe fee plus interchange rate of 1.35% plus Whatever your cash back or mileage cost is. Your Bank DOES NOT PAY YOU CASH BACK they take it from the merchants you shop at to pay you, nothing comes out of their pocket. I have $75 to $85 transactions on my card processing statement that cost me between $3 and $4 BEFORE the swipe fee and interchange rates are applied. I am sorry we had to do this but we have discussed this for many years and the expense has finally become unbearable for us to continue without doing something.
